difference between batch input and direct input and call
transaction ?
Answer / theabapconsultant
batch input method or batch data comunication both are the same. it worls on the principle of simulating user input to the transaction screen via abap program. it can handle errors explicitly . features also include logging and synchronous processing.generally data is given in a flat file in which i undergoes through a screen and screen validation finally inserts in a database. eg: session method and bdc call transaction method
but direct input is asynchrounous.data is directly uploaded in a database by doing some field validations. errors cant be handled. it inserts data using some inbuilt function modules.
eg: LSMW
